The Evolution and Innovation of Headphones: A Comprehensive Guide
Headphones have changed from simple audio gadgets into sophisticated gizmos that mix innovation with personal listening preferences. As a staple in contemporary sound experiences, headphones come in different styles, technologies, and specifications, dealing with diverse audiences-- from casual listeners to audiophiles and experts. This article checks out the advancement of headphones, their types, key technological developments, best practices for use, and responses to frequently asked questions.

Types of Headphones
Headphones shop clearance can be categorized into several types, each offering unique functions and advantages. Below are the primary types of headphones available in the market:

Over-Ear HeadphonesMeaning: These headphones completely cover the ears with cushioned ear cups.Advantages:Superior sound qualityBoosted sound isolationComfy for long-lasting wearDownsides:Bulky and not portableCan trigger heat build-up throughout extended use2. On-Ear HeadphonesMeaning: These headphones rest on the ears instead of covering them totally.Advantages:Lightweight and portableUsually more inexpensiveDrawbacks:Less efficient at sound isolationCan end up being unpleasant after prolonged usage3. In-Ear EarbudsDefinition: Compact headphones that fit directly into the ear canal.Advantages:Highly portableGood sound quality for their sizeDrawbacks:May cause ear pain over extended usageCable television tangling problems unless utilizing wireless versions4. Wireless HeadphonesMeaning: Headphones that connect to audio sources by means of Bluetooth.Benefits:Tangle-free experience Convenient for motion and travelDownsides:Battery reliancePossible connection issues5. Noise-Cancelling HeadphonesDefinition: Headphones equipped with innovation to reduce unwanted ambient sounds.Benefits:Ideal for travel and noisy environmentsEnables for immersive listening experiencesDisadvantages:Typically more priceyMay need battery power for ideal performanceKey Technological Advancements
The headphone industry has experienced significant technological advancements that enhance user experiences and audio quality. Some significant innovations consist of:
Bluetooth Technology: This has changed headphone connection, offering smooth combination with mobile phones and other gadgets.Active Noise Cancellation (ANC): Advanced algorithms permit headphones to spot and combat external sound, offering listeners an undisturbed audio experience.Voice Assistant Integration: Many modern-day headphones support voice assistants, enabling hands-free operation and clever home control.Excellent Battery Life: Enhanced battery technology has caused longer playtime and faster charging capabilities.Tips for Choosing the Right Headphones

Q1: What is the difference between active and passive sound cancellation?A1: Active noise cancellation uses microphones and speakers to combat external sounds, while passive sound cancellation relies on the physical style to block sound, normally through cushioning and seals. Q2: Can I use wired headphones wirelessly?A2: Yes, with the usage of Bluetooth adapters, wiredheadphones can be transformed to wireless, although this mayaffect audio quality. Q3: How do I know if my headphones are high quality?A3: Look for evaluations, test them for sound clearness and comfort, and check the specs for build materials and chauffeur size. Q4: What features ought to I prioritize if I plan on exercising with headphones?A4: Seek sweat-resistant designs, safe and secure fit, and toughness to stand up to rigorous activity.
